But she said before that you need to go to the town of Pescadero. It was about ten miles up the road and she said it was a quaint little town. But that's not the reason we should go….. The reason we should go was that today was their “Barn Sale”! This was literally a once a year one day event and it was totally something to see. On this day everyone that wants to participate brings out their goods and sells them. So in a way it was a big town yard sale. Some people sold right in front of their houses while others went to designated areas. She said it was something to see and it it sounded great to us. We drove up highway 1 and enjoyed the great views as we passed the beaches and the light house. After about 10 miles we made a right and soon we were in the town and saw lots of cars trying to park. We found a parking place and got out to take a look. This Barn sale was awesome in just about every way. People literally had tables out in front of their houses selling stuff. It was a very eclectic one minute you were looking at a hubcap the next minute you were looking at WWII items. They also had areas set up for people to sell their stuff that lived further out of town. The businesses also had sales going on. The town had a total feel of Stars Hollow on the Gilmore girls. (Yes I have seen every episode ha ha!) They even were selling lunch at the town hall to raise money to fix it up. We spent several hours just looking around and we actually did buy a few things. I got a Rand Mcnally book that was a 1967 tour of the National parks. It was $2 dollars and I felt our 1964 camper could use something from the same time period other than me ha ha. Lyn got some clothes for only a few dollars. We got a snack at the bakery and then went in and had lunch at the town hall to support the cause. It was pet friendly so we got to take Jasper in for lunch as well. Love this place. After about 5 hours of totally enjoying this relaxing town we headed back to see the lighthouse and beaches.
